Tradespeople volunteering to perform earthwork

Apprentices from the Southern Nevada Operating Engineers JATC organization have volunteered to perform the grading and other earth-moving work at our dog park for FREE!  They will be overseen by seasoned professionals, including Louis Loupias, who manages the apprenticeship program.
